On Sunday October the 30th at 11am we will be doing our 5 1/2 mile walk from The Harrogate Arms to Knaresborough Market Cross in fancy dress.

We are hoping to raise as much money as possible for Sadie-Rose Clifford, a local girl who really needs our help.

Sadie Rose is a two year old girl from Knaresborough who has an agressive form of cancer known as neuroblastoma, which she was diagnosed with last a year ago at only 14 monthes old. Sadie has undergone extensive treatment but still has an unacceptably high chance of relapse. Her only option is a pioneering cancer treatment in America but this will cost in the region of £300,000 to cover the necessary treatment.
